《从零开始,打造属于你的游戏软件》(自己动手)

现如今,游戏已经成为人们生活中不可或缺的一部分。而如果你对游戏充满了热情,并且希望能够亲手制作出一款属于自己的游戏软件,那么本文将为你提供一些有用的指导和建议。

《从零开始,打造属于你的游戏软件》(自己动手)

一、了解游戏制作的基础知识

在开始制作游戏之前,首先需要了解游戏制作的基础知识。包括游戏引擎的选择、编程语言的学习、游戏设计和开发的流程等。只有具备这些基础知识,才能更好地开始游戏软件的制作过程。

二、选择适合自己的游戏引擎

游戏引擎是制作游戏软件的核心工具。市面上有许多不同的游戏引擎可供选择,如Unity、UnrealEngine等。根据自己的需求和技术水平,选择适合自己的游戏引擎是非常重要的。

三、学习编程语言

游戏软件的制作离不开编程语言的应用。根据选择的游戏引擎,学习相应的编程语言,如C#、C++等。通过学习编程语言,可以更好地理解和掌握游戏软件的制作过程。

四、规划游戏设计和开发流程

在开始制作游戏之前,需要进行游戏设计和开发流程的规划。确定游戏的目标、玩法、美术风格等方面,制定详细的开发计划和时间表,以确保游戏软件的顺利制作。

五、学习游戏设计和美术技巧

游戏软件的成功与否不仅仅取决于技术层面,还与游戏设计和美术方面息息相关。学习游戏设计和美术技巧,能够为游戏软件增添更多的乐趣和吸引力。

六、进行原型设计和测试

在正式制作游戏软件之前,进行原型设计和测试是必不可少的。通过制作原型,可以更好地理解游戏的玩法和功能,并进行测试和修改,以提升游戏软件的品质。

七、实现游戏逻辑和功能

在进行游戏软件的实际制作过程中,需要根据设计文档和原型设计,逐步实现游戏的逻辑和功能。这包括编写代码、创建游戏场景和角色、添加音效和特效等。

八、优化游戏性能和体验

制作游戏软件不仅要关注功能的实现,还要关注游戏性能和体验的优化。通过合理的资源管理、性能测试和反复调试,提升游戏的流畅度和用户体验。

九、进行多次测试和修复

在游戏软件制作的过程中,进行多次测试是必不可少的。通过测试,及时发现并修复存在的问题和BUG,确保游戏软件的稳定性和可玩性。

十、完善游戏界面和交互设计

游戏软件的界面和交互设计对于用户体验至关重要。通过精心设计游戏界面、优化用户交互方式,能够提升用户对游戏软件的满意度。

十一、添加音效和特效

音效和特效是游戏软件中不可或缺的一部分。通过添加适合的音效和特效,能够为游戏增添更多的乐趣和沉浸感。

十二、进行最终测试和发布

在完成游戏软件的制作后,进行最终测试是必要的。通过最终测试,确保游戏软件的质量和稳定性。完成测试后,即可将游戏软件发布到各大平台,与更多的玩家分享。

十三、维护和更新游戏软件

游戏软件的制作并不是终点,而是一个持续发展的过程。定期进行维护和更新,修复已知问题,增加新的内容和功能,让游戏软件与时俱进。

十四、分享你的游戏作品

制作一款游戏软件后,与更多的人分享你的成果是非常有意义的。可以将你的游戏作品上传到各种游戏分享平台或社区,与其他游戏爱好者交流和互动。

十五、持之以恒,不断学习和改进

制作游戏软件是一个需要持之以恒的过程。不断学习新的技术和知识,改进自己的游戏软件,才能不断提高自己的制作水平和创造力。

通过本文的指导和建议,相信你已经对如何自己制作一款游戏软件有了更清晰的认识。只要勇敢尝试,并持之以恒,相信你一定能够制作出属于自己的精彩游戏软件。祝你在游戏制作的道路上取得成功!

手把手教你制作一款游戏软件

在现如今的数字化时代,游戏软件已经成为人们生活中不可或缺的一部分。然而,很多人可能会觉得制作一款游戏软件是一项复杂而困难的任务。本文将带领大家一步步学习如何自己制作一款游戏软件,探索游戏开发的奥秘,让您也能够成为一名游戏开发者。

1.游戏软件制作的第一步:明确游戏类型和目标

在开始制作游戏软件之前,首先需要确定您想要制作的游戏类型和目标受众。这将为后续的开发过程提供一个清晰的方向。

2.学习编程基础知识是必不可少的

游戏软件开发离不开编程,所以学习编程基础知识是必不可少的。您可以选择学习常用的编程语言,如Python、C++等,以及相关的开发工具和框架。

3.设计游戏玩法和规则

在制作游戏软件之前,需要仔细设计游戏的玩法和规则。这包括游戏的目标、角色设定、关卡设计等,确保游戏具有趣味性和可玩性。

4.开发游戏界面和美术资源

游戏界面和美术资源是吸引玩家的重要因素。您可以使用图形设计软件来设计游戏界面,制作游戏所需的图片、音效和动画等美术资源。

5.编写游戏逻辑和算法

游戏的逻辑和算法是实现游戏功能和交互的核心部分。您需要编写代码来处理玩家输入、计算得分、控制游戏进程等。

6.进行测试和调试

在完成游戏开发后,进行测试和调试是必不可少的。通过测试可以找到游戏中存在的问题并进行修复,确保游戏的稳定性和流畅性。

7.优化游戏性能

为了提供更好的用户体验,优化游戏性能也是很重要的一步。您可以通过优化代码、减少资源占用等方式来提高游戏的运行速度和流畅度。

8.发布和推广游戏软件

当游戏开发完成后,您可以选择将其发布到各大应用商店或在线游戏平台上。同时,进行游戏软件的推广也是必不可少的,以吸引更多玩家。

9.持续更新和改进游戏

游戏开发并不是一次性的过程,您还需要持续地更新和改进游戏,添加新的功能和内容,以保持玩家的兴趣和活跃度。

10.参与游戏开发社区

参与游戏开发社区可以让您与其他开发者交流经验、获取新的技巧和灵感。这将有助于您不断提升自己在游戏开发领域的技能。

11.学会解决问题和应对挑战

在游戏开发过程中,您可能会遇到各种问题和挑战。学会解决问题和应对挑战是成为一名优秀游戏开发者的重要素质。

12.不断学习和追求创新

游戏行业发展迅速,新技术和新概念层出不穷。作为一名游戏开发者,您需要保持学习和追求创新的态度,不断跟进行业的发展动态。

13.培养团队合作能力

如果您希望制作一款大型的游戏软件,那么培养团队合作能力就显得尤为重要。与他人合作可以发挥各自的优势,提高开发效率和质量。

14.坚持和热爱游戏开发

游戏开发是一项需要耐心和毅力的工作。坚持和热爱游戏开发,保持对游戏创作的激情和热情,才能够取得长远的进步。

15.创造属于自己的游戏世界

最重要的是,不要忘记在游戏开发中展现自己的创造力和个性,创造属于自己的游戏世界,给玩家带来全新的游戏体验。

通过学习编程基础知识、设计游戏玩法、开发游戏界面和逻辑、测试与优化,以及发布和推广游戏软件等关键步骤,您也可以自己制作一款精彩的游戏软件。不断学习和追求创新,并保持对游戏开发的热爱和激情,相信您能够成为一名出色的游戏开发者。

作者头像
游客创始人

  • 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 3561739510@qq.com 举报,一经查实,本站将立刻删除。
  • 转载请注明出处:游客,如有疑问,请联系我们
  • 本文地址:https://www.qieshiji.com/article-2679-1.html
上一篇:丛刃剑圣符文加点指南(打造最强丛刃剑圣)
下一篇:使用USB扩展器的弊端大揭秘(避免误用)